Reston Community Center Hosts 13th Annual Prom Dress Giveaway


FOR IMMEDIATE RELEASE

RESTON, VA – Reston Community Center will host its Annual Diva Central Prom Dress Giveaway on Saturday, April 25 from 12 p.m. – 6 p.m. at RCC Lake Anne, 1609-A Washington Plaza in Reston. This incredible one-day event is the perfect prom dress shopping experience, open to any current high school student who is in need of a prom dress, shoes, jewelry and other accessories. Everything is absolutely FREE. Limit one dress per person.

“Prom is an event that many teens look forward to all year, but it is also an event that can burden families with expenses for formal wear, accessories, a meal, transportation and more,” said Kenny Burrowes, RCC Teen and Family Program Director. “Through Diva Central, RCC helps teens look forward to the prom night of their dreams, complete with the perfect dress and accessories, but without those costs.”

In addition to prom dresses in all colors, sizes and styles, volunteers will be on hand to help teens select shoes, jewelry, handbags, wraps, and other accessories to complete their prom look. Elizabeth Arden Red Door Spa – Reston will be on hand to provide hair and makeup services to teens.

All of the dresses available at the event have been donated by the local community between January and March. This year, with the help of Boston Properties and the generosity of the Reston community, Diva Central has collected several hundred dresses for the giveaway event.

About Diva Central


Since 2003, Diva Central’s mission has been to promote confidence and self-esteem by providing free prom dresses to area high school girls. Each year, RCC collects gently-used and dry-cleaned dresses at donation sites around Reston, and local sponsors donate gift certificates and other prom-related services to help the students create a truly memorable night. Its quest is to present an opportunity for young ladies to experience an once-in-a-lifetime event, and promotes the confidence essential to setting and attaining goals in their future. All local high school students are invited to attend and “shop” for dresses, shoes and other accessories for free. All donations are tax-deductible.
